Cruise Traveller’s exclusive, new, 16-night ‘Golden Shores of the Adriatic’ package in July, 2026, allows sun-seeking, culture lovers to experience a string of dreamy isles and ports in Croatia, Slovenia, Montenegro and Italy, with guests journeying in elegant luxury on one ship the whole way with no need to unpack and repack.
The holiday begins on July 14, 2026, with two free nights in the iconic, walled city of Dubrovnik, Guests then board Ponant’s boutique, 184-guest yacht, Le Bougainville, for a 14-night, round-trip voyage from Dubrovnik, encompassing two cruises joined together.
Destinations during the voyage include picturesque beach towns in Croatia such as Rovinj, Primosten, Zadar and the beautiful island of Hvar located off the Dalmatian coast and known as the sunniest place in Europe, with 2715 hours of sunshine a year, or an average of 7.5 hours a day. The wildly forested Croatian island of Mljet and the tiny town of Tivat in Montenegro are visited along with the crystal waters and sparkling sands of enchanting islands such as Rab, Brac and Brijuni. The romance of Venice enhances the itinerary further along with richly storied medieval towns like Piran and Pula. The cruise ends back in Dubrovnik.
